Why Night Shift Work Leads to Vitamin D Deficiency
Working a night shift directly interferes with the body’s primary mechanism for producing vitamin D: exposure to ultraviolet B (UVB) radiation from sunlight. For those who work through the night and sleep during the day, this natural process is largely bypassed. Research consistently shows that shift workers have significantly lower levels of serum vitamin D than their daytime counterparts.
Beyond the obvious lack of sun, several factors associated with the night shift lifestyle can exacerbate the issue:
- Circadian Rhythm Disruption: The body's internal clock is thrown off, affecting hormonal regulation, including processes that involve vitamin D.
- Lifestyle and Dietary Habits: Studies suggest night shift workers tend to have less healthy diets, often consuming fewer vitamin D-rich foods and relying more on quick, processed meals.
- Higher BMI: Some research indicates shift workers are more prone to obesity, and excess body fat can sequester vitamin D, making less of it available for use by the body.
Managing Vitamin D Levels for Night Shift Workers
While there is a general recommended daily intake of vitamin D for adults, night shift workers often require additional consideration to compensate for their lack of sun exposure. Maintaining optimal serum 25-hydroxyvitamin D levels, often considered to be in the range of 30–60 ng/mL, is the goal.
Note: It is crucial to consult a healthcare provider for a blood test to determine your specific needs and appropriate strategies for maintaining adequate vitamin D levels. A doctor can provide guidance on supplementation and monitor levels.

Optimizing Vitamin D Intake and Absorption
For night shift workers, a multi-pronged approach is most effective for maintaining adequate vitamin D levels.
Strategic Supplementation
- Timing is Key: Take your vitamin D3 supplement with your main meal, which likely occurs around the start or end of your shift. As a fat-soluble vitamin, D3 is best absorbed when consumed with a meal containing some fat.
- Splitting Intake: For those taking supplements, splitting the intake may help maintain stable serum levels.
Maximizing Available Sunlight Exposure
- Post-Shift Walk: If possible, a 15–20 minute walk in the mid-morning sun is a way to potentially stimulate natural vitamin D production. Exposing your face and forearms without sunscreen can yield benefits depending on the season and latitude.
- Utilize Off-Days: Make it a priority to get intentional sun exposure on your days off to potentially boost your natural reserves.
Dietary Adjustments
While food sources alone are often insufficient, they play an important supportive role. Incorporate more vitamin D-rich foods into your diet, such as:
- Oily fish (salmon, tuna, mackerel)
- Egg yolks
- Fortified foods (milk, certain cereals, orange juice)
Supporting Nutrients
Magnesium acts as a co-factor in vitamin D metabolism, making it another important nutrient to consider. Ensuring adequate magnesium intake through leafy greens or a supplement can help your body utilize vitamin D more effectively.
Addressing Health Implications of Deficiency
Low vitamin D levels in night shift workers are not just about bone health. Deficiency is linked to a range of chronic issues, including bone disorders like osteomalacia and osteoporosis, increased fracture risk, and cardiovascular disease. Beyond the physical, there are also links to mood changes, depression, and impaired psychological health. By proactively managing your vitamin D levels, you can help mitigate these potential long-term health risks.
The Importance of Medical Guidance
While vitamin D supplementation can be beneficial for night shift workers, it is essential to involve a healthcare professional. A blood test to check your serum 25-hydroxyvitamin D levels is the most accurate way to determine if you are deficient and how best to address it. Additionally, a doctor can help monitor your levels to ensure you stay within a safe range, as excessive intake can lead to toxicity over time.
